Publication of scientific results in peer-reviewed literature is a key measure of scientific contributions of both scientists and the institutions that they are associated with. An analysis of the affiliations of authors of articles indexed by pubmed found that the links between academic institutions and the biotech/pharma industry varies widely. Remarkably, at some leading academic institutions, over 5% and up to 10% of articles have authors that are affiliated with the biotech industry.
